Beverly J. Hontz-Rowlands of Dalton died Wednesday at Mercy Hospital in Scranton. She is survived by her companion and soul mate, Frank Rowlands; the couple was to be married this summer.

Born in Dallas, daughter of the late Milt and Ann Whiting, she was a registered nurse at St. Francis Country House in Darby. She was an avid gardener and loved to plant and watch the beauty of her flowers as they grew. She was an extremely giving person who would help anyone in need.

Also surviving are a daughter, Allison Mack Pinto and husband, Adriano, Springfield; two sons, Chris Mack and wife, Lillian Rozin, Media; and Robert Hontz and wife, Deborah, Collegeville; two sisters, Linda Dante, Mountaintop; and Sharon Pakrouh, Wallingford; two brothers, Frederick Parrish and James Parrish, both of California; a step sister, Barbara Crowell, California; and a step brother, Charlie Bicking Jr., California; two grandchildren, Alex Pinto and Jeremy Mack; a stepdaughter, Melissa Ann Spencer and husband, Teddy, Nanticoke; a stepson, Jason Rowlands, Dalton; and a step-grandchild, Ashley Rake.

Friends may call Thursday, 2 to 4 and 6 to 8 p.m., at the Lawrence E. Young Funeral Home, 418 S. State St., Clarks Summit.
